--- tags: ОР Партнерская программа --- # Редактирование профиля партнера Протокол: `http` `https` Адрес: `server/base/hs/api/{название_метода}` ## Запрос операции ==POST== `/partner/editInfo` **Параметры** * client_hash - хэш клиента * ip **Тело запроса** ```json= { "surname": "Фамилия", "name": "Имя", "patronymic": "Отчество", "gender": "мужской"/"женский", "birthdate": "yyyy-MM-dd", "phone": "9999999999", } ``` **Параметры тела** - partnerID: ID партнера - ++surname++: "Фамилия", - ++name++: "Имя", - ++patronymic++: "Отчество", - ++phone++: номер телефона, строка, 10 цифр, без "+7" или "8" - ++birthdate++: дата рождения, строка даты в формате ISO - ++gender++: пол, 2 варианта: - "мужской" - "женский" ++подчеркнутые поля++ - необязательные, в общем жду в теле только те поля, которые были изменены, если нчиего не менялось пустой json не нужен **Пример ответа** ```json= { "error":false, "description":"", "result": { "success": true/false, } } ``` Ошибочный ответ, см. [пример](/E1rcq73tSPODd0Ds-6qT9w#Пример-ошибочного-ответа)